Authentic Mexican Beef and Rice (Arroz con Carne): A Flavor Fiesta in One Pan
Table of Contents
Discover the rich, smoky flavors of traditional Mexican beef and rice in this easy-to-follow recipe that brings the essence of Mexican home cooking to your kitchen. Perfect for family dinners or entertaining guests, this hearty dish combines tender beef, fluffy rice, and a symphony of authentic spices.
Meta Description:
Master the perfect Mexican Beef and Rice recipe with our authentic step-by-step guide. This one-pan wonder features tender beef, fluffy rice, and traditional Mexican spices for an unforgettable meal ready in under an hour.
There’s something magical about the way Mexican cuisine combines simple ingredients into extraordinarily flavorful dishes. Among these culinary treasures, Mexican Beef and Rice stands out as a perfect example of comfort food that doesn’t sacrifice complexity of flavor. Known as “Arroz con Carne” in Mexico, this hearty one-pan meal has been a staple in Mexican households for generations, bringing families together around tables filled with aromatic, satisfying food.
Whether you’re looking to expand your international cooking repertoire or simply craving a meal that delivers big on taste without demanding hours in the kitchen, this authentic Mexican Beef and Rice recipe deserves a permanent spot in your collection. Let’s dive into the rich history, key ingredients, and step-by-step instructions that will transport your taste buds straight to Mexico.
The Cultural Significance of Rice in Mexican Cuisine
Before we get cooking, it’s worth noting that rice arrived in Mexico with Spanish conquistadors in the 1500s. Over centuries, it evolved into distinctly Mexican preparations, becoming an essential component of the country’s culinary identity. Far from being just a side dish, Mexican rice (often called “arroz rojo” or red rice) features prominently in many main courses, including our beef and rice combination.
In traditional Mexican homes, learning to prepare the perfect pot of rice is considered an essential cooking skill, often passed down through generations. The rice should be fluffy with distinct grains—never mushy—and infused with the flavors of tomato, onion, and garlic that form the foundation of many Mexican dishes.
Ingredients for Authentic Mexican Beef and Rice
For 4-6 servings:
For the Beef:
- 1½ pounds beef chuck or sirloin, cut into ½-inch cubes
- 2 tablespoons vegetable oil
- 1 medium white onion, finely diced
- 4 garlic cloves, minced
- 1 jalapeño, seeded and minced (optional, for heat)
- 1 tablespoon ground cumin
- 2 teaspoons dried oregano (Mexican oregano preferred)
- 1 teaspoon smoked paprika
- ½ teaspoon ground coriander
- Salt and freshly ground black pepper to taste
For the Rice:
- 2 cups long-grain white rice
- 1 tablespoon vegetable oil
- 1 small white onion, finely diced
- 2 garlic cloves, minced
- 1 red bell pepper, diced
- 1 green bell pepper, diced
- 1 can (14.5 oz) fire-roasted diced tomatoes
- 3½ cups beef broth (preferably low-sodium)
- 2 tablespoons tomato paste
- 1 teaspoon ground cumin
- 1 bay leaf
- ½ cup fresh cilantro, chopped (plus extra for garnish)
- 1 lime, cut into wedges for serving
Step-by-Step Instructions for Perfect Mexican Beef and Rice
Preparing the Beef
- Season the meat: Place the beef cubes in a bowl and season generously with salt and black pepper. Sprinkle with half of the cumin and oregano, tossing to coat evenly.
- Sear the beef: Heat 2 tablespoons of vegetable oil in a large, heavy-bottomed Dutch oven or deep skillet over medium-high heat. Once the oil is shimmering, add the beef in batches (don’t overcrowd) and brown on all sides, about 2-3 minutes per batch. Transfer the browned beef to a plate and set aside.
- Build the flavor base: In the same pot, reduce heat to medium and add the diced onion. Cook until translucent, about 3-4 minutes, scraping up the flavorful browned bits from the bottom of the pot. Add the minced garlic and jalapeño (if using) and cook for another minute until fragrant.
- Develop the spice profile: Add the remaining cumin, oregano, smoked paprika, and ground coriander to the onion mixture. Stir constantly for 30 seconds to toast the spices and release their essential oils, creating deeper flavor.
Creating the Rice Base
- Toast the rice: Push the onion mixture to one side of the pot and add 1 tablespoon of oil to the empty space. Add the rice and toast it for 2-3 minutes, stirring occasionally until it becomes slightly golden and smells nutty.
- Combine the vegetables: Add the diced bell peppers to the pot and cook for 2 minutes until they begin to soften slightly.
- Add the tomato elements: Stir in the fire-roasted diced tomatoes with their juice and the tomato paste. Mix everything thoroughly to combine.
- Return the beef: Add the browned beef back to the pot, including any accumulated juices (this is pure flavor!).
- Add the liquid: Pour in the beef broth and add the bay leaf. Stir gently to combine all ingredients. Bring the mixture to a boil, then reduce heat to low.
- Perfect the simmer: Cover the pot with a tight-fitting lid and simmer for 20-25 minutes, or until the rice is tender and has absorbed most of the liquid. Resist the urge to stir during this time to allow the rice to cook evenly.
- Rest and finish: Once the rice is tender, remove the pot from heat. Remove the bay leaf and let the dish stand, covered, for 5 minutes. This crucial resting period allows the rice to finish absorbing any remaining liquid and helps the flavors meld together.
- Final touch: Gently fluff the rice with a fork and fold in the fresh chopped cilantro.
Serving Suggestions
Serve your Mexican Beef and Rice hot, garnished with additional fresh cilantro and lime wedges on the side for squeezing over individual portions. The acid from the lime brightens the rich flavors and adds a refreshing contrast.
Traditional accompaniments include:
- Warm corn tortillas
- Fresh avocado slices or guacamole
- A dollop of Mexican crema or sour cream
- Pickled red onions
- Your favorite salsa (verde or roja)
Customizing Your Mexican Beef and Rice
One of the beauties of this dish is its adaptability. Here are some variations to consider:

- Protein swap: While beef is traditional, you can substitute chicken thighs, pork shoulder, or even chorizo for different flavor profiles.
- Vegetable additions: Feel free to add corn kernels, diced zucchini, or black beans during the last 10 minutes of cooking for added nutrition and texture.
- Heat level: Adjust the spiciness by including more jalapeños, adding a diced chipotle pepper in adobo sauce, or sprinkling in some cayenne pepper.
- Rice varieties: For a healthier version, brown rice can be substituted, though you’ll need to increase the cooking time by about 15-20 minutes and possibly add a bit more broth.
Storage and Reheating Tips
Mexican Beef and Rice actually improves in flavor after a day in the refrigerator, making it perfect for meal prep or planned leftovers. Store in an airtight container in the refrigerator for up to 3 days.
To reheat:
- Microwave method: Sprinkle a few drops of water over the rice to prevent drying, cover loosely, and heat in 30-second intervals, stirring between each until heated through.
- Stovetop method: Place in a skillet with a splash of beef broth or water over medium-low heat, cover, and warm gently, stirring occasionally until hot.
The Secret to Authentic Mexican Flavor
What truly sets authentic Mexican Beef and Rice apart is the layering of flavors and proper seasoning. Don’t skimp on toasting the spices or searing the meat—these steps create depth that cannot be achieved otherwise. Also, using fire-roasted tomatoes adds a subtle smokiness that elevates the entire dish.
Remember that salt is crucial in bringing out all these flavors, so taste and adjust the seasoning just before serving. A final squeeze of lime juice provides the perfect acidic balance to the rich, savory components of the dish.
Health Benefits of Mexican Beef and Rice
Beyond its incredible flavor, this dish also offers nutritional benefits:
- Protein from the beef supports muscle maintenance and growth
- Bell peppers provide vitamins A and C
- Rice delivers energy-sustaining complex carbohydrates
- Spices like cumin and oregano contain antioxidants
- Cilantro adds fresh flavor while providing vitamins K and A
By controlling the ingredients yourself, you can also manage sodium levels and oil usage for a healthier version than many restaurant offerings.
Why This Recipe Works Every Time
This recipe has been refined to ensure success even for home cooks new to Mexican cuisine. The key factors include:
- The proper ratio of rice to liquid (1:1.75)
- Toasting the rice before adding liquid for distinct, fluffy grains
- Building flavors in layers
- Adequate resting time at the end of cooking
Follow these steps carefully, and you’ll create a Mexican Beef and Rice dish worthy of passing down through generations in your own family.
Frequently Asked Questions (FAQs)
What cut of beef works best for Mexican Beef and Rice?
Chuck roast or sirloin are ideal for this dish because they offer a good balance of fat and meat, resulting in tender beef pieces that remain juicy throughout the cooking process. If you prefer leaner meat, sirloin is an excellent choice, while chuck provides richer flavor.
Can I make Mexican Beef and Rice in advance?
Absolutely! This dish actually develops deeper flavors overnight, making it perfect for preparing a day ahead. Store it covered in the refrigerator and reheat gently with a splash of broth to maintain moisture.
Is Mexican Beef and Rice gluten-free?
Yes, this recipe is naturally gluten-free, provided you use a gluten-free beef broth (some commercial broths contain gluten as a stabilizer).
What’s the difference between Mexican rice and Spanish rice?
Though often used interchangeably in American cooking, traditional Mexican rice typically uses white long-grain rice cooked with tomatoes and sometimes vegetables, while Spanish rice (like paella) often includes saffron for its distinctive yellow color and flavor.
Can I freeze leftovers of this dish?
Yes! Mexican Beef and Rice freezes well for up to 3 months. Store in airtight containers or freezer bags, removing as much air as possible. Thaw overnight in the refrigerator before reheating.
How can I make this dish less spicy for children?
Simply omit the jalapeño and reduce or eliminate the black pepper. The dish will still be flavorful from the other spices without being hot. You can always serve hot sauce on the side for adults who prefer more heat.
Can I make this recipe in a rice cooker or Instant Pot?
Yes! For a rice cooker, follow steps for searing the beef and sautéing vegetables in a separate pan, then combine everything in the rice cooker and use the standard rice setting. For Instant Pot, use the sauté function for the initial steps, then pressure cook for 8 minutes with a 10-minute natural release.
Enjoy your culinary journey to Mexico with this authentic beef and rice recipe! Don’t forget to let us know in the comments how yours turned out and any personal touches you added to make it your own.
for more recipes visit us
Originally published: April 8, 2025